London - Sir Alex Ferguson's daughter-in-law and grandson were seriously injured in a car crash, according to police and press reports on Wednesday.

Nadine Ferguson, 30, estranged wife of Ferguson's son Darren, was airlifted to hospital after the accident on Tuesday, while their 10-year-old son Charlie and six-year-old daughter Grace were also hospitalised.

"The young boy ... is in a very serious but stable condition," said a spokesman for Cheshire police, adding that the six-year-old girl was treated for minor injuries.

Their mother's condition was also described as "serious" after the accident near her home in Cheshire, northwest England, the spokesman added.

The Sun newspaper described the Manchester United manager as "shaken" by the crash, although he showed no signs of the family concern Tuesday night, when his side beat Arsenal 3-1 in a Champions League semi-final at the Emirates stadium in London.
